I think the other poster means that some types of flow meters have a rotating spinning element, and the sensor senses the rotation of this known object in the flow with each space between tooth of the element forming a known volume. Or it has a chamber that measures a given volume and displaces this chamber once per operation. Variable stroke if it needs to service different quantities. So in these cases it doesn't care about the colour of what is making it rotate, and in the case of the latter, it doesn't care how gloopy the liquid is, along as it passes through the valving inside.

Totally agree. Most of these systems touted as AI are what in the 70's, 80's and 90's we'd have called an "expert system", not an AI system. And that's not because there was no concept of AI, that it's just a new name for "expert system". The concepts of AI have existed for decades. It's just that now people are changing the meaning of AI, it's like AT&T appropriating "5G" to label 4G services for marketing as "5GE".
AI is no longer a technical term with a solid definition, it's just become a marketing buzzword like Cloud that only has a vague meaning.

It's often the case that those brave/well financed enough to be the first into a new market are generally not those ultimately most successful long term. They take the pain to prove a market exists, then competition comes along and drives improvements for the customer, at the cost of the pioneers.
For the voice assistants, as the technology exists today, there is a need for truly massive amounts of data to train the algorithms on and for hugely powerful cloud compute for the context inference to work. This is a huge barrier to entry, leaving Amazon, Google and to a lesser extent Apple and Samsung as the only options right now.
Until an open data set is available and until the AI can run on less massive compute, or the compute becomes more available, I don't see the situation improving. Sadly.
